try locking, then unlocking, with trying to open the hatch between locking changes. My guess is that the latch mechanism in the hatch needs lubricating. Recommend you squirt white lithium grease from a spray can into the mechanism to free up its action. I have done just that on my OBW. Works great. If doesn't work, then the latch mechanism is prolly to rusted, and needs to be replaced. I had another OBW, that I had to do that on.

Ok , update, seems subi must expect the electric lock to fail... they put a manual over ride switch right on the electric switch. Under the little 3x2 plastic cap  on the right side, is a white plastic lever , moving this lever puts the door in a permanent unlock position. Then you can open the hatch to replace the electric unit inside. Flipping that switch back while the hatch is open will alow the hatch to lock but to unlock it you must crawl into the back and flip switch to manual again . I should mention that subaru, in their image of a wonderful electric world , completely removed  the key switch !!! Going online now to price out that electric switch.

Ok ,swapped out the latch /actuator assembly today. Took about an hour . hardest part is finding the two screws where the inner pull handle is and all the plastic push pins and clips that hold the cover on the tailgate. You must also remove the two side plastic window  trim pieces (pops off)  to find the last two push pins holding the cover on . After that its straight forward.    The white plastic lever on the right side of the latch must be flipped to unlock the rear latch.
